    About Elaheh

    Elaheh, a name resonating with ancient Persian elegance, bestows a truly mystical and strong aura upon its bearer. Meaning "Goddess," it evokes imagery of timeless beauty and powerful grace, yet remains wonderfully uncommon, offering a distinct alternative to more frequently heard names. Parents drawn to names with deep cultural roots and a touch of the extraordinary will find Elaheh a captivating choice. It’s a name that feels both deeply traditional and refreshingly contemporary, perfect for a child destined to stand out with an air of quiet sophistication.
